如何监控云服务器
-
监控云服务器是确保服务器正常运行和性能稳定的重要手段。以下是监控云服务器的步骤:
-
选择合适的监控工具:市面上有许多监控工具可以选择,如Zabbix、Nagios、Prometheus等。根据自己的需求和技术能力选择适合的监控工具。
-
设置监控指标:确定需要监控的指标,如CPU利用率、内存使用情况、磁盘空间、网络流量等。这些指标可以帮助你了解服务器的健康情况和负载情况。
-
安装监控代理:在云服务器上安装监控代理,将服务器的指标数据收集并发送给监控工具。监控代理可以根据监控工具的要求配置,如Zabbix Agent、Nagios NRPE等。
-
配置阈值和告警规则:设置阈值,当监控指标超过或低于阈值时触发告警。合理设置阈值可以及时发现和解决服务器的问题,并避免系统崩溃或性能下降。
-
数据可视化和报表:监控工具一般可以提供数据可视化和报表功能,可以通过图表和报表分析服务器的趋势和变化。这些图表和报表可以帮助你更好地理解服务器的状态和性能。
-
监控告警处理:及时响应监控告警并采取相应的措施。可以通过邮件、短信、微信等渠道接收告警通知,确保问题能够及时解决。
-
定期检查和优化:定期检查监控指标和告警规则的设置是否合理,根据实际需求进行调整和优化。同时也可以进行服务器性能的优化,以提升服务器的性能和稳定性。
总结:监控云服务器是确保服务器正常运行的重要手段,通过选择合适的监控工具、设置监控指标、安装监控代理、配置阈值和告警规则、数据可视化和报表、监控告警处理以及定期检查和优化等步骤,可以有效地监控云服务器的状态和性能,及时发现并解决问题。
1年前 -
-
监控云服务器是确保服务器运行稳定和及时发现问题的重要步骤。下面是监控云服务器的五个关键点:
-
确定监控需求:首先要确定需要监控的指标和目标,例如CPU使用率、内存使用率、磁盘空间等。根据不同的需求,可以选择不同的监控工具或服务。
-
使用云服务提供商的监控服务:大部分云服务提供商都提供了监控服务,可以使用其提供的监控工具来监控服务器的性能和资源情况。例如,亚马逊AWS提供了云监控服务(CloudWatch),微软Azure提供了Azure Monitor等。
-
配置监控工具或服务:根据需求和选择的监控工具或服务,配置监控项。在云服务提供商的监控服务中,可以选择需要监控的指标和阈值,并设置警报。还可以设置自动化的响应机制,如自动伸缩实例或发送通知。
-
定期检查监控数据:定期检查监控数据,以了解服务器的运行状态。通过监控工具或服务提供的仪表板或报表,可以查看历史数据、趋势和图表,以便及时发现潜在问题。
-
及时响应和优化:一旦发现问题,及时采取措施进行响应和优化。可以使用监控工具或服务提供的警报功能来及时通知管理员或团队成员。根据监控数据,可以分析问题的原因并采取相应的措施,例如增加资源、优化代码或进行系统更新。
总之,监控云服务器需要明确监控需求,选择合适的监控工具或服务,配置监控项并定期检查监控数据。及时响应和优化问题可以确保服务器的稳定运行。
1年前 -
-
监控云服务器是确保服务器稳定运行和及时处理故障的重要任务。通过监控,管理员可以获得服务器性能指标、服务可用性和安全状态等信息。本文将介绍如何监控云服务器,包括监控工具的选择和配置以及监控数据的分析和报警设置。
一、选择监控工具
选择适合自己的监控工具是监控云服务器的第一步。以下是几种常用的监控工具:
-
Zabbix:开源监控工具,提供丰富的监控功能和灵活的配置选项。
-
Nagios:另一款开源监控工具,提供实时监控和故障通知功能。
-
Prometheus:适用于大规模分布式系统的开源监控工具,具有高度可扩展性和灵活的配置选项。
-
Datadog:一款云原生监控工具,提供全面的监控和分析能力。
根据实际需求和技术能力,选择一个适合自己的监控工具。
二、配置监控项
选择了监控工具之后,下一步是配置监控项。监控项是指要监控的服务器指标,例如CPU使用率、内存使用率、磁盘空间、网络流量等。
每个监控工具都有不同的配置方式,一般需要在监控服务器和被监控服务器上分别进行配置。以Zabbix为例,以下是配置监控项的步骤:
-
在Zabbix服务器上,登录管理界面,创建一个主机或主机组,用于管理被监控的服务器。
-
在被监控的服务器上安装Zabbix Agent,并将Agent配置文件中的服务器地址设置为Zabbix服务器的地址。
-
在Zabbix服务器上创建一个模板,定义要监控的指标和监控频率。
-
将模板关联到主机或主机组上,使监控项生效。
通过配置监控项,可以监控服务器的各项指标,并获取历史数据。
三、设置报警规则
监控服务器的目的是及时发现并处理可能的故障。为了实现这一目标,需要设置合理的报警规则。
-
警报阈值:根据服务器的性能和应用需求,设置合适的警报阈值。例如,当CPU使用率超过80%时触发警报。
-
警报方式:根据实际需求,设置警报方式,可以是电子邮件、短信、电话等。可以根据严重程度设置不同的通知方式。
-
报警通知组:创建一个报警通知组,将相关人员添加到组中,以便及时接收报警信息。
-
报警动作:设置报警动作,例如发送警报通知、执行自动化脚本等。
四、分析监控数据
监控数据是评估服务器性能和应用健康状况的重要依据。监控工具通常提供图表和报表功能,可以帮助管理员分析监控数据。
-
实时监控:使用监控工具的实时监控功能,可以实时查看服务器的性能指标。
-
历史数据分析:通过查看历史数据的图表和报表,可以了解服务器性能的变化趋势和异常情况。
-
故障排查:当发生故障时,可以通过查看监控数据来进行故障排查。例如,根据CPU使用率的变化来判断是否存在CPU密集型任务。
通过分析监控数据,可以及时发现问题并采取合适的措施。
五、优化监控环境
监控云服务器是一个持续不断的任务,需要不断优化监控环境。以下是一些优化监控环境的建议:
-
资源优化:根据实际需求和监控数据,优化服务器资源的分配。例如,根据磁盘空间的监控数据来调整磁盘容量。
-
监控策略调整:根据实际需求,调整监控策略。例如,根据应用的重要性和使用频率,调整监控频率和警报阈值。
-
自动化脚本:编写自动化脚本,实现监控数据的自动分析和报警处理。
-
定期评估:定期评估监控环境的有效性和效率,根据评估结果进行调整和优化。
通过持续的优化工作,可以提高监控效果和降低管理员的工作负担。
总结:
监控云服务器是确保服务器稳定运行和及时处理故障的重要任务。选择适合自己的监控工具,并配置监控项。设置合理的报警规则,分析监控数据,及时发现问题并采取措施。优化监控环境,提高监控效果。监控云服务器需要持续不断的工作,但对于服务器安全和稳定运行至关重要。
1年前 -